About The Position

We are a warm, outdoorsy, and active household in Ventura, CA, with a seven-year-old son, a cat, and two parents who work full-time from home. Our son has special needs and is supported by caregivers, including a live-in au pair. Our household is busy with work calls, appointments, deliveries, and daily management. We are seeking a long-term, highly organized, and proactive House Manager to create and maintain systems that lighten our mental load, allowing us to focus on family well-being and activities. The ideal candidate is thoughtful, organized, and proactive, with project management instincts and excellent time management skills. They should be comfortable assessing situations, using good judgment, and independently managing tasks. The role requires a "let's get it done" attitude, radical transparency, helpful suggestions for streamlining operations, and a keen eye for detail. Warmth, professionalism, discretion, and the ability to work independently alongside other caregivers are essential. Strong administrative and tech skills are also required, with a genuine enjoyment of administrative tasks and a precise approach to all duties.

Responsibilities

  • Create, maintain, and reset household organization systems.
  • Perform daily resets and prepare the home for cleaners.
  • Conduct light tidying, including dishes, surfaces, and vacuuming high-traffic areas.
  • Manage seasonal swaps for clothing, bedding, and decor.
  • Perform indoor plant care.
  • Proactively change batteries, light bulbs, and smoke detectors.
  • Provide packing and unpacking support for frequent travel.
  • Assist with event and guest preparation, including holiday hosting.
  • Support updating the household calendar and family schedule.
  • Coordinate various appointments for household members.
  • Provide administrative support for the son's medical care, including scanning and organizing documents, following up with providers and insurance companies, and processing medical mail and voicemails.
  • Offer light travel logistics support as needed.
  • Consistently restock pantry, fridge, and household supplies.
  • Manage household supply lists and oversee subscription services (Amazon, Costco, Target).
  • Handle mail and package processing, including breaking down boxes.
  • Manage returns, dry cleaning drop-off and pickup, and gift shopping.
  • Complete occasional kid-related errands.
  • Undertake ongoing garage and storage unit organization, including sorting items for donation, sale, or disposal.
  • Coordinate and execute donation drop-offs.
  • Manage the resale of items.
  • Refresh and organize specific areas such as the entryway, garage, fridge, medicine cabinet, linen closet, mobility equipment, and child’s clothing.
  • Batch prep healthy, protein-forward meals 1-2 times per week for grab-and-go use.
  • Prepare easy breakfasts like smoothies, overnight oats, egg bites, and protein muffins.
  • Perform grocery shopping to supplement existing provisions.
  • Maintain kitchen cleanup and organization.
  • Follow family's dietary preferences (healthy, whole foods, protein-forward).
  • Oversee and coordinate with cleaners, contractors, landscapers, and pool vendors.
  • Research and coordinate repair quotes and vendor scheduling.
  • Manage and reset outdoor spaces, including patio furniture, cushions, and seasonal refreshes.
  • Keep the laundry area tidy and well-organized.
  • Wash and cycle pool towels and household dishtowels.
  • Schedule routine maintenance and car washes for family vehicles.
  • Fuel and organize family vehicles.
  • Track registration and insurance documentation for vehicles.
  • Serve as backup adult in the home when both parents are traveling simultaneously (occasional gap coverage).
  • Provide occasional pickup or drop-off support for the family's son (gap coverage).
